On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of VUTEC CORPORATION in 11711 WEST SAMPLE ROAD, CORAL SPRINGS, FL 33065 (NAICS 332999). OSHA activity number 335986980.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

OSH ACT of 1970 Section (5)(a)(1): The employer did not fur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from recognized hazards that were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to employees in that employees were exposed to point of operation caught-by hazards: At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. a. At the Liteguard area, Wire Department.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a press brake (i.e. SLG type cover) without point of operation guarding and/or alternate measures which provide effective protection, on or about 9/6/2012. b. At the Liteguard area, Wire Department.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a press brake (i.e. SLG type cover) without point of operation guarding and/or alternate measures which provide effective protection, on or about 9/6/2012. c. At the Liteguard area, Wire Department.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a press brake (i.e. LGWR type cover) without point of operation guarding and/or alternate measures which provide effective protection, on or about 9/6/2012. d. At the Liteguard area, Wire Department.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a press brake (i.e. LGUR type cover) without point of operation guarding and/or alternate measures which provide effective protection, on or about 9/6/2012. e. At the Wire Department.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a press brake without point of operation guarding and/or alternate measures which provide effective protection, on or about 9/6/2012.

29 CFR 1910.212(b): Machine(s) designed for fixed location(s) were not securely anchored to prevent walking or moving: a. At the metal fabrication shop,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. An employee was exposed to a struck by hazard while working with a drill press (i.e. Vip Prolline, Model H09-003) that was not anchored to prevent walking or movement, on or about 9/6/2012.

29 CFR 1910.217(c)(1)(i): The employer did not provide and ensure the usage of point of operation guards or properly applied point of operation devices on every operation performed on mechanical power press(es): a. At the metal fabrication shop,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. An employee was exposed to a caught by hazard while working with a mechanical power press (i.e. Benchmaster) which lacked a point of operation guard, on or about 9/6/2012.

29 CFR 1910.242(b): Compressed air used for cleaning purposes was not reduced to less than 30 p.s.i.: At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. a. At the flat screen department, an employee was exposed to a struck by hazard while using compressed air with a pressure of 90 psi for cleaning a wood frame, on or about 8/28/12. b. At the velvet station-flat screen department, employees were exposed to a struck by hazard while using compressed air with a pressure of 70 psi for cleaning manufactured parts, on or about 8/28/12.

29 CFR 1910.303(g)(2)(i): Except as elsewhere required or permitted by this standard, live parts of electric equipment operating at 50 volts or more shall be guarded against accidental contact by use of approved cabinets or other forms of approved enclosures or by any of the following means: a. At the flat screen department,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. An employee was exposed to an electrical hazard while working in close proximity of exposed electrical live parts operating at 120 Volts, part of a thermo-sealing machine (i.e. Model T-100) that were not guarded, on or about 8/28/12.

29 CFR 1910.304(g)(5): The path to ground from circuits, equipment, and enclosures was not permanent, continuous, and effective: At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. a. At the flat screen department, employees were exposed to an electrical hazard while working with a sewing machine (i.e. Mitsubishi, Model L42-420) that lacked a continuous path to ground, on or about 8/28/12. b. At the flat screen department, an employee was exposed to an electrical hazard while energizing equipment with a relocatable power tap that lacked a ground prong on its attachment plug, on or about 8/28/12. c. At the spray booth area-flat screen department, an employee was exposed to an electrical hazard while working using a fan that lacked a ground prong on its attachment plug, on or about 8/28/12.

29 CFR 1910.305(g)(2)(iii): Flexible cords and cables were not connected to devices and fittings so that strain relief was provided that would prevent pull from being directly transmitted to joints or terminal screws: a. At the spray booth area-flat screen department,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. An employee was exposed to an electrical hazard while plugging/unplugging a fan to an electrical extension cord that lacked strain relief, on or about 8/28/12.

29 CFR 1910.303(b)(2): Listed or labeled electrical equipment was not used or installed in accordance with instructions included in the listing or labeling: a. At the flat screen department, At Vutec Corporation, Coral Springs, FL. An employee was exposed to an electrical hazard while energizing electrical equipment by connecting it to an electrical junction box which was not used in accordance with its listing and labeling requirements, as it was not mounted and secured in place, on or about 8/28/12.
